3. NATURE OF THE CAMPAIGN (CROWDFUNDING DISCLOSURE)
This is a crowdfunding campaign to support the development of a product (the “Project”). It is not a traditional retail purchase or guaranteed sale.
By backing the Project, you expressly acknowledge and agree that:
- you are supporting the development of a product that does not yet exist in final manufactured form;
- rewards are contingent on successful development, production, and fulfilment;
- delays, design changes, feature changes, or cancellation may occur;
- all timelines are estimates only and not binding delivery commitments;
- unforeseen technical, manufacturing, regulatory, or logistical issues may prevent or delay completion;
- your contribution is made in support of the Project, not in exchange for a guaranteed product;
- we do not guarantee success of the Project or delivery of any reward.
Nothing in these Terms excludes or limits your statutory consumer rights where applicable.

7.3 Project Failure or Cancellation
If the Project cannot be completed, we will:
- provide a transparent explanation of progress and use of funds;
- cease further development activities; and
- where reasonably possible, distribute remaining funds proportionally to backers after deduction of reasonable costs incurred in development, manufacturing, and fulfilment efforts.
No guarantee of full refund applies due to the nature of crowdfunding.

14. CANCELLATION RIGHTS
You may have a statutory right to cancel within 14 days under the Consumer Contracts Regulations 2013.
However, you acknowledge that:
- the Project involves goods not yet manufactured;
- production may begin immediately following funding;
- cancellation rights may not apply once production has commenced, where legally permitted.
